

On September 9, 2025, Vicki Wright of Glendale, Arizona, loving wife of Doug Wright, proud mother to Kristin Fisher of Peoria, Arizona and Aaron Wright of Juneau, Alaska, adoring grandmother to Taryn and Morgan Wright of Juneau and Isaac and Emerson Fisher of Peoria, and grateful mother-in-law to Eric Fisher and Ruth Nelson Wright went home to be with her savior, Jesus Christ.
Vicki is survived by all members of her family mentioned above, her mother Loraine Littlefield, sister Eva, and brother Kyle. She was heartbroken some time back when her dear stepfather, Seth Littlefield, who she adored, preceded her in death.
Vicki lived her life joyfully and gratefully, loving her family beyond description and befriending everyone she knew. The bright pink hair that she colored for many years spoke to her 60-mile walk to raise money for breast cancer research, but also of the upbeat and encouraging attitude she constantly displayed despite being in constant pain from a crushed vertebrae and various other maladies.
Vicki loved her Lord. She and Doug were faithful to good Christian churches throughout their marriage and for the last 20 years had made Covenant of Grace Church, in Phoenix, Arizona, their home. The congregation of CoG was their second family, founding pastors Leonard and Sharon Griffin, and more recently pastors Emilio and Mary Parada among their closest friends. Vicki delighted in years of working with food distribution - helping manage the CoG Food Pantry, singing with the worship team, helping with lyrics projection on Sunday mornings, and overseeing the church Gift Shop. Her constant pain and discomfort slowed her down but never stopped her.
Vicki’s death was totally unexpected. The day prior she and Doug had the great blessing of being with Isaac and Emerson at their school for a “Grandparents’ Chapel”. The morning of September 9th, Vicki walked Doug to the door with, “I love you” and a kiss as she did every day. It appears that Vicki was walking to her car to drive to a doctor's appointment when she collapsed and was found by a neighbor. The blessings of this wonderful life, 49 years of incredible marriage, uncountable beautiful memories and experiences, loving family and great friends make the blessings of Vicki’s life far more than any pain, suffering, bereavement or sorrow. We are grateful to God for this wonderful life and rejoice in her presence with Jesus Christ for eternity.
With unending love, Doug, Kristin and Aaron.
